Classic Holidays acquires premier resort in Mandurah

CLASSIC Holidays, an Australian resort, club and member management company, has brought one of Western Australia's timeshare resorts under management.

Western Australia's Silver Sands Resort, in Mandurah, just south of Perth, has been acquired by Classic Holidays.

Silver Sands is the latest Aussie resort to become a part of Classic Holiday's portfolio of properties, with the long-term management agreement commencing right on the 1st of January, 2018.

Classic Holidays CEO, Ramy Filo, says he welcomes Silver Sands and its owners into the fold.

"We welcome Silver Sands Resort and its 1,200 owners to the Classic family this year," says Filo.

"As well as opening up the benefits of our Club to these new members, we're equally thrilled to open up the city of Mandurah to our existing members from across Australia and New Zealand who are eager to holiday here."

"The addition of this resort allows Classic to offer more availability and more choice to our member families, giving them the opportunity to explore new regions and make new holiday memories."

Located just an hour's drive from Perth, Mandurah is famous for its waterways, wildlife, and nature activities. The region is also fast becoming a hotspot for its food and wine scene.
